— Concepts

    Tool Use

    An AI's ability to call external tools (APIs, code, search) instead of just generating text.

    Also known as: Function Calling · Tool Calling

    What is Tool Use?

    Tool use is when an LLM decides to invoke an external tool — call an API, run code, search the web, query a database — instead of just generating text. Modern models (Claude with computer use, GPT-4 with function calling, Gemini) all support tool use. This is the foundation of AI agents.

    — Apply this

    From definitions to deployed projects.

    Knowing what a term means is step one. ONROL's AI Generalist track gets you shipping projects that use it.

    Reserve Free Masterclass